Bu, Ubuntu Online, Fedora Online, Windows çevrimiçi öykünücüsü veya MAC OS çevrimiçi öykünücüsü gibi birden fazla ücretsiz çevrimiçi iş istasyonumuzdan birini kullanarak OnWorks ücretsiz barındırma sağlayıcısında çalıştırılabilen qcmd komutudur.
Program:
ADI
qmv, qcp - Dosya adlarını bir metin düzenleyicide düzenleyerek dosyaları hızla yeniden adlandırın veya kopyalayın
SİNOPSİS
qcp [SEÇENEK] ... [DOSYA] ...
qmv [SEÇENEK] ... [DOSYA] ...
qcmd --komut=KOMUT [SEÇENEK] ... [DOSYA] ...
TANIM
Bu kılavuz sayfası belgesi, qcp, qmv ve qcmd emreder.
The qmv program, dosyaların adlarını herhangi bir metin düzenleyicide düzenleyerek yeniden adlandırılmasına izin verir. Tarafından
bir metin belgesindeki bir harfi değiştirerek, dosya adındaki bir harf değiştirilebilir. Beri
dosyalar arka arkaya listelenir, ortak değişiklikler daha hızlı yapılabilir.
The qcp program qmv gibi çalışır, ancak dosyaları taşımak yerine kopyalar.
The qmv program güvenlik göz önünde bulundurularak oluşturulmuştur - insan hatasından kaynaklanan sahte adlar
mümkün olduğu kadar çok kontrol gerçekleştirilerek kaçınılmalıdır. Bu nedenle, qmv destekler
yeniden adlandırma prosedüründeki her adımın manuel olarak yürütülebildiği etkileşimli mod. NS
varsayılan başlamaktır qmv etkileşimli olmayan modda. Ancak, bir çatışma olduğunda veya
hata, qmv etkileşimli moda geçer (kullanıcı tarafından yapılan tüm değişiklikleri kaybetmek yerine). İçin
yeniden adlandırma süreci ve etkileşimli mod hakkında daha fazla bilgi için aşağıya bakın. Bu da
için geçerlidir qcp.
The qcmd program aynen şu şekilde çalışıyor qmv ve qcp ancak hangi komutun kullanılacağını belirlemenize izin verir.
uygulamak.
The ls(1) programı, yeniden adlandırılacak veya kopyalanacak dosyaları listelemek için kullanılır. Öyleyse qmv, qcp, ve qcmd
bazılarını kabul eder ls seçenekleri.
YENİDEN ADLANDIRMA/KOPYALAMA SÜRECİ
Dosyaları yeniden adlandırma veya kopyalama işlemi birçok adımdan oluşur. Onlar:
Liste Dosyaları
Kullanarak komut satırı bağımsız değişkenlerinden yeniden adlandırılacak bir liste dosyaları oluşturun ls(1).
oluşturmak an düzenlenebilir metin dosya
Düzenleme biçimi, dosya adlarıyla düzenlenebilir bir metin dosyası oluşturur.
Başlama the editör
Metin düzenleyiciyi başlatın ve kullanıcının düzenlemeyi bitirmesini bekleyin.
Okumak the Düzenlenmiş metin dosya
Düzenleme biçimi, düzenlenen metin dosyasını şimdi güncellenmiş dosya adlarıyla okur.
Kontrol adını değiştirmek ve yeniden sıralama için çözmek çatışmalar (qmv sadece)
Bu, aşağıdaki görevleri içeren karmaşık bir adımdır:
Etiket, hedef dosyanın zaten mevcut olduğu yerde yeniden adlandırır, eski dosyanın bulunduğu yeri yeniden adlandırır
şimdi eksik veya erişilemiyor ve yeni adın olmadığı yerlerde yeniden adları yeniden adlandırıyor
değişti. Yeniden adlandırmalarda topolojik bir sıralama gerçekleştirin, böylece b->c, a->b yeniden adlandırma
mümkün. Geçici adlarla yeniden adlandırarak çapraz referansları çözün, böylece
e->f, f->e (veya e->f, f->g, g->e vb.) yeniden adlandırmak mümkündür.
Bu adım, bir yeniden adlandırma planıyla sonuçlanır.
ekran the planı.
Planı kullanıcıya gösterin.
Başvurmalıyım the planı.
Dosyaları gerçekten yeniden adlandırarak veya kopyalayarak planı uygulayın ( --dummy
belirtildi).
Yukarıdaki adımlardan herhangi biri sırasında bir hata oluşursa (birincisi hariç), qmv/qcp düşürür
kullanıcıyı interaktif moda sokar. Bu şekilde hiçbir değişiklik kaybolmamalı ve hatalar
devam etmeden önce manuel olarak düzeltildi. Etkileşimli açıklama için aşağıya bakın
modu.
SEÇENEKLER
Bu programlar, uzun seçeneklerle başlayan olağan GNU komut satırı sözdizimini izler.
iki tire (`-').
-A, --herşey
(Geçirilen ls.) `.' ile başlayan girdileri gizlemeyin.
-A, --Neredeyse hepsi
(Geçirilen ls.) ima edilen `.' ve `..'.
-B, --ignore-yedeklemeler
(Geçirilen ls.) '~' ile biten zımni girdileri listelemeyin.
-c (Geçirilen ls.) Zamana göre sırala (son değişiklik zamanı).
--komut=KOMUT
Gerçekleştirmek KOMUT mv veya cp yerine.
-NS, --dizin
(Geçirilen ls.) İçindekiler yerine dizin bütünlerini listeleyin.
-R, --ters
(Geçirilen ls.) Sıralama sırasında sıralamayı tersine çevirin.
-R, - yinelemeli
(Geçirilen ls.) Alt dizinleri yinelemeli olarak listeleyin.
-S (Geçirilen ls.) Dosya boyutuna göre sıralayın.
--sıralama=WORD
(Geçirilen ls.) Uzantıya (-X), yok (-U), boyuta (-S), zamana (-t), sürüme göre sırala
(-v), durum (-c), zaman (-t), zaman (-u) veya erişim (-u).
--zaman=WORD
(Geçirilen ls.) Sıralama zamana göre yapılıyorsa (--sort=zaman), zamana göre sıralama, erişim,
kullanım, ctime veya durum zamanı.
-t (Geçirilen ls.) Değişiklik zamanına göre sıralayın.
-u (Geçirilen ls.) Erişim süresine göre sıralayın.
-U (Geçirilen ls.) Sıralamayın; girişleri dizin sırasına göre listeleyin.
-X (Geçirilen ls.) Giriş uzantısına göre alfabetik olarak sıralayın.
-F, --format=FORMAT
Metin dosyasının düzenleme biçimini değiştirin. Olası değerler için aşağıya bakın.
-Ö, --seçenekler=SEÇENEKLER
Seçenekleri seçilen düzenleme biçimine iletin. SEÇENEKLER formatta
SEÇENEK[=DEĞER][,SEÇENEK[=DEĞER]...]
Her format için mevcut seçeneklerin listesi için --options=help kullanın veya aşağıya bakın.
-ben, --interaktif
Komut modunda başlayın (bu mod hakkında bilgi için aşağıya bakın).
, -e --editör=PROGRAMI
Metin dosyasını düzenlemek için programı belirtin. Varsayılan program tarafından belirlenir
bakıyor GÖRSEL ortam değişkeni veya bu ayarlanmamışsa, EDİTÖR
Çevre değişkeni. Bu da ayarlanmazsa, adlı programı kullanın. editör.
--ls=PROGRAMI
ls programının yolunu belirtin. Dizini atlarsanız, yürütülebilir dosya
PATH ortam değişkeni tarafından belirtilen dizinlerde aranır.
-içinde, --ayrıntılı
Ne yapıldığı hakkında daha ayrıntılı olun.
--kukla
Herhangi bir dosyayı gerçekten yeniden adlandırmak ("sahte" mod) dışında her şeyi her zamanki gibi yapın.
--yardım et Seçeneklerin özetini göster.
--versiyon
Sürüm bilgisi çıktısı alın ve çıkın.
DÜZENLEME BİÇİMLER
Düzenleme biçimi, düzenleme için bir metin dosyası oluşturmaktan ve bir kez ayrıştırmaktan sorumludur.
düzenlendi. Varsayılan biçim çift sütundur, ancak aşağıdaki gibi başka biçimler de vardır:
iyi.
Tüm düzenleme biçimleri aynı seçenekleri kullanmaz. Bu nedenle, bunları belirtmek gerekir
--options (-o) seçeneğini kullanarak. Bu seçenek, aşağıdakine benzer bir "alt seçenekler" listesi alır.
-o seçeneği dağ(8).
Kullanılabilir düzenleme biçimleri 'tek sütun' (veya 'sc'), 'çift sütun' (veya 'dc') ve
"sadece hedef" (veya "yap"). Varsayılan biçim çift sütundur.
ÇİFT KOLON FORMAT
The çift sütun format ("çift sütun" veya "dc") dosyaları iki sütun halinde görüntüler. bu
varsayılan ve önerilen biçim. En soldaki sütun genellikle kaynak dosya adıdır
(düzenlenmemelidir) ve en sağdaki sütun hedef dosya adıdır.
Desteklenen seçenekler:
takas Düzenleme yaparken eski ve yeni adların yerini değiştirin. Yani en soldaki sütun şimdi
hedef dosya adı ve en sağdaki kaynak dosya adı.
ayrı
Tüm yeniden adlandırmaların arasına boş bir satır koyun.
sekme boyutu=BOYUT
Varsayılan olarak, sütunları ayırmak için 8 boyutundaki sekme karakterleri kullanılır. Bununla
seçeneği, bu sekme karakterlerinin genişliği değiştirilebilir.
alanlarda Girinti yaparken sekme karakterleri yerine boşluk karakterleri kullanın.
width =GENİŞLİK
Bu seçenek, ikinci dosyanın karakter konumunu (yatay olarak) belirtir.
adı ile başlar.
otomatik genişlik
Normalde, kaynak dosya adı şundan uzunsa genişlik karakterler, hedef
ad yerine sonraki satırda yazdırılır. Ancak bu seçenek etkinleştirildiğinde,
qmv/qcp, genişliği kaynak ve hedef dosya adlarının değiştirilebilmesi için ayarlayacaktır.
tek satırda görüntülenir.
ile bir genişlik belirtilmişse genişlik önce otomatik genişlik, bu genişlik olacak
minimum genişlik olarak kullanılır.
Örnek: Varsayalım ki genişlik=10, otomatik genişlik belirtilir. Tüm kaynak dosya adları olsa bile
beş karakterden kısaysa, bölme genişliği 10 olur.
10 karakterden uzun bir dosya adı, son genişlik şundan fazla olurdu
10 karakter.
Bu seçenek varsayılan olarak etkindir.
gösterge1=METİN
İlk dosya adının (sütun) önüne konacak metin.
gösterge2=METİN
İkinci dosya adının (sütun) önüne konacak metin.
yardım et Düzenleme biçimi seçeneklerinin özetini göster.
TEK KOLON FORMAT
The tek kolon format ("tek sütun" veya "sc") dosyaları tek bir sütunda görüntüler -
ilk kaynak dosya adı ve sonraki satırda hedef dosya adı.
Desteklenen seçenekler:
takas Düzenleme yaparken eski ve yeni adların yerini değiştirin. Yani ilk satır içerecek
hedef dosya adı ve sonraki satırda kaynak dosya adı.
ayrı
Tüm yeniden adlandırmaların arasına boş bir satır koyun.
gösterge1=METİN
İlk dosya adından önce yazılacak metin.
gösterge2=METİN
İkinci dosya adından önce yazılacak metin.
yardım et Düzenleme biçimi seçeneklerinin özetini göster.
HEDEF-YALNIZCA FORMAT
The sadece hedef biçim ("yalnızca hedef" veya "yap") dosyaları yalnızca
hedef dosya adı, her satırda bir tane. Bu biçim genellikle tavsiye edilmez, çünkü
kaynak dosya adını belirlemenin tek yolu satır numarasına bakmaktır. Ama olabilir
bazı metin düzenleyicilerde kullanışlıdır.
Desteklenen seçenekler:
ayrı
Tüm yeniden adlandırmalar (dosya adları) arasına boş bir satır koyun.
İNTERAKTİF MOD
etkileşimli modda qmv/qcp klavyeden komutları okur, ayrıştırır ve yürütür
onlara. Bu, GNU okuma satırı kullanılarak yapılır.
Aşağıdaki komutlar mevcuttur:
ls, liste [SEÇENEKLER.. [DOSYALAR]..
Yeniden adlandırılacak dosyaları seçin. Hiçbir dosya belirtilmemişse, geçerli dosyadaki tüm dosyaları seçin.
dizin. Kabul edilen seçenekler, iletilen seçeneklerdir. ls(1). 'yardım ls' kullanın
bunların bir listesini görüntülemek için
ithalat DOSYA
Bir metin dosyasından yeniden adlandırılacak dosyaları okuyun. Her satır mevcut bir satıra karşılık gelmelidir.
yeniden adlandırılacak dosya.
ed düzenleme
Bir metin düzenleyicide yeniden adları düzenleyin. Bu komut 'tümü' değil de daha önce çalıştırılmışsa
belirtilirse, yalnızca hatalı yeniden adlandırmaları düzenleyin.
plan Geçerli yeniden adlandırma planını görüntüleyin. (Bu plan 'düzenleme'den sonra oluşturulur.)
uygulamak Mevcut planı uygulayın, yani dosyaları yeniden adlandırın. Yalnızca OK olarak işaretlenen dosyalar
planı yeniden adlandırılacaktır.
yeniden "Uygulama" sırasında bazı yeniden adlandırmalar daha önce başarısız olursa, bu komut bu yeniden adlandırmaları deneyecektir.
tekrar.
şov Belirtilen yapılandırma değişkeninin veya yoksa tüm değişkenlerin değerini görüntüleyin
belirtildi. Yapılandırma değişkenlerinin listesi için aşağıya bakın.
set DEĞİŞKEN DEĞER
Bir yapılandırma değişkeninin değerini ayarlayın.
çıkış, çıkmak
Programdan çıkın. Uygulanmayan değişiklikler varsa, kullanıcı bu konuda bilgilendirilir ve
programdan çıkmak için bu komutu fazladan bir süre çalıştırmak gerekecektir.
yardım et [ls|kullanım]
`ls' belirtilirse, liste seçeneklerini görüntüleyin. 'kullanım' belirtilirse, göster
kabul edilen komut satırı seçenekleri. Aksi takdirde, komutlarla ilgili yardımı etkileşimli olarak görüntüleyin.
modu.
versiyon
Sürüm bilgilerini görüntüleyin.
DEĞİŞKENLER
Etkileşimli modda aşağıdaki değişkenler kullanılabilir:
kukla BOOLE
editör STRING
biçim STRING
seçenekleri STRING
Bu değişkenler aynı ada sahip seçeneklere karşılık gelir.
geçici dosya STRING
Bu değişken, 'edit' ile düzenlenen geçici dosyanın adını içerir.
Ayarlanamaz; sadece 'göster' ile okunabilir.
Boole değeri '0', 'yanlış', 'hayır', 'kapalı' veya '1', 'doğru', 'evet' ve 'açık' olarak belirtilir.
Dizeler tırnak işaretleri olmadan belirtilir.
ÖRNEKLER
Geçerli dizindeki dosyaların adlarını düzenleyin.
qmv
`.c' uzantılı dosyaların adlarını düzenleyin. Dosyaları değişiklik zamanına göre sıralayın.
qmv -t *.C
Dosya adlarını nedit düzenleyicisini kullanarak ve sütun genişliği 100 ile düzenleyin.
qmv -düzenle -genişlik=100
RAPORLAMA BÖCEK
Hataları şuraya bildir:[e-posta korumalı]>.
onworks.net hizmetlerini kullanarak qcmd'yi çevrimiçi kullanın